How Do Air Purifiers Work?
An air purifier features a fan that draws air into the unit. As the air enters, a filter captures pollutants and particles, in effect pulling them from the air. The newly cleaned air then passes out of the filter and back into the room.
No purifier can capture all of the pollutants and particles that travel through a room, but depending on the type of filter used, they may capture many allergens and other unwanted substances.
Many air purifiers feature HEPA filters that capture particles, including dust, pollen, and some mold spores. Some air purifiers use other types of filters or technologies to clean the air. For example, some air purifiers use ultraviolet germicidal irradiation, in which UV lamps target airborne viruses, bacteria, and fungal spores. Other purifiers use activated carbon filters that capture molecules that cause odors.
Some machines have filters that are washable, while others use disposable filters that you must replace, typically after three, six, or 12 months.
Each air purifier is designed to clean the air in a room up to a certain size. Some purifiers may have the capacity to work in rooms of 500 square feet or more, while others are meant for rooms no larger than 150 square feet.

 

Types of Air Purifiers
Different types of air purifiers use different technology to clean the air.
HEPA: HEPA stands for “high efficiency particulate air.” A HEPA filter is a multi-layered filter that captures particles down to 0.3 microns in size. The filter is pleated and held together with a metal frame.
Activated Carbon Technology: Air purifiers that use activated carbon technology in their filters have special properties that remove volatile organic compounds (VOCs), odors, and gas pollutants.
UV Technology: Air purifiers that use ultraviolet (UV) light use short-wave ultraviolet light (UV-C light) to deactivate pathogens like mold, bacteria, and viruses.
Negative Ion: Also known as an ionizer air purifier, these types of air purifiers use a high voltage electrical charge to attract particles to each other and clean the air. Depending on the air purifier, some use a fan, while others don’t and leave the charged particles to end up on the floor or curtains.
Ozone: Ozone can be harmful and, according to the EPA, ozone being labeled and sold as a type of air purifier isn’t truthful. Small doses of ozone that are inhaled can cause throat irritation, shortness of breath, coughing, and chest pains.
